WebThe warm-up period is the time (15-30 minutes) prior to a training session or competition that is used to mentally and physically prepare an individual for the expected demands. Just as advancements in training, research and technology have occurred over the last 50 years, the warm-up and its possibilities are no exception – gone are the days ... WebNov 15, 2024 · Most of the time, warm-up exercises improve performance. A review of several studies found that 79% reported improved performance after warmups. It's time to head to the Anegada Lobster Festival, its time to see our friends and family. … WebSep 1, 2014 · A warm-up before moderate- or vigorous-intensity aerobic activity allows a gradual increase in heart rate and breathing at the start of the activity. Tips: Warm up for 5 to 10 minutes. The more intense the activity, the longer the warm-up. Do whatever activity you plan on doing (running, walking, cycling, etc.) at a slower pace (jog, walk slowly).

Benefits of the Walking Spiderman With Hip Lift and Overhead Reach When you’re short... days bowl a dome menuWebDec 31, 2024 · The more intense your workout, the longer your warm-up should be, he says. Although it's not a hard-and-fast rule, you should spend about 8 to 12 minutes warming up before a high-intensity training session and 4 to 6 minutes for a low-intensity workout.
